Long Beach returns to 3CFCA Top-20
The Vikings return at No. 15.
LOS ANGELES — Long Beach returns to the California Community College Fastpitch Coaches Association (3CFCA) Top-20 at No. 15 after a big 6-4 win over previous No. 15 Pasadena City. The Vikings rallied in the top of the seventh, getting RBIs from four players to take a 6-3 lead and held for the win. Long Beach had been absent from the rankings since the February 1 poll, but after starting the season 2-4, the Vikings have gone 14-3, falling only to No. 5 Mt. SAC, No. 3 Cypress, and an extra-innings loss to Pasadena City.
The order slightly changed in the Top-5 despite three teams dropping games. Mt. SAC remains at No. 5 after a 3-1 week that featured wins over RV Santiago Canyon and RV El Camino, with its lone loss a 2-1 nail-biter to No. 1 Palomar. Cypress moved up one spot to No. 3, and Monterey Penninsula dropped to No. 4 after both squads recorded a loss. Cypress swept No. 14 Canyons in a doubleheader and took down Long Beach. The Chargers' lone loss was a 4-1 defeat on the road to No. 8 Fullerton.
Monterey Peninsula finished the week 3-1 but lost in the biggest upset of the week 10-9 in eight innings to Cuesta, led by 3CFCA Player of the Week Emily Valdez.

| 3CFCA State Rankings (March 29) | |||
|---|---|---|---|
| Rank | Team | Record | PR |
| 1 | Palomar | 21-0 | 1 |
| 2 | Sierra | 28-1 | 2 |
| 3 | Cypress | 22-3 | 4 |
| 4 | Monterey Peninsula | 21-2 | 3 |
| 5 | Mt. SAC | 17-4 | 5 |
| 6 | San Mateo | 24-4 | 6 |
| 7 | Sacramento City | 18-5-1 | 7 |
| 8 | Fullerton | 13-4 | 11 |
| 9 | Butte | 20-5 | 8 |
| 10 | Cosumnes River | 17-8 | 9 |
| 11 | Ventura | 19-3-1 | 12 |
| 12 | West Valley | 18-5 | 14 |
| 13 | Bakersfield | 13-8 | 10 |
| 14 | Canyons | 14-8 | 13 |
| 15 | Long Beach | 16-7 | NR |
| 16 | Fresno City | 10-8 | 16 |
| 17 | Pasadena City | 13-7 | 15 |
| 18 | LA Mission | 14-7 | 19 |
| 19 | American River | 14-9 | 18 |
| 20 | Sequoias | 17-9 | 20 |
| Dropped Out: El Camino | |||
